Burglars return stolen computers when they realize it belonged to anonprofit organization.

Posted by ♥Miya at 11:03 PM
On the night of July 31st, 2013, thieves broke into the Sexual Assault Services office in San Bernardino, California and stole a laptop, along with several computer towers and monitors.

When police arrived to document the scene, they began talking to people on the street, explaining what had happened and that the local nonprofit center for helping victims of sexual violence had been robbed.

Word quickly reached the thieves, who, the following morning, emptied their stolen goods into a shopping cart and returned the items to the front of the nonprofit under cover of darkness. While investigating for evidence, the police came across a handwritten note from the robbers, stating, “We had no idea what we were taking. Here[‘s] your stuff back. We hope that you guys can continue to make a difference in peoples’ lives.”
